Police clearance certificate dubai rejection reasons
A Police Clearance Certificate (PCC), also known as a Good Conduct Certificate or Criminal Background Check, is an essential document for individuals seeking to work, live, or engage in various activities in Dubai, United Arab Emirates (UAE). The certificate is issued by the Dubai Police or relevant authorities and is used to verify that the applicant has no criminal record or history of unlawful behavior.Here are some reasons why a Police Clearance Certificate application in Dubai may be rejected: Criminal Record: If the applicant has a criminal record, especially for serious offenses, their PCC application is likely to be rejected. The purpose of the certificate is to confirm good conduct, so any criminal history can lead to denial. Incomplete Documentation: Inadequate or incorrect documentation can lead to rejection. Applicants must provide all the required documents and information accurately, including passport copies, visa details, and other supporting documents. Fingerprint Issues: The PCC application process often involves fingerprinting. If the fingerprint impressions are smudged, unclear, or otherwise unusable, it can result in a rejection. It's important to ensure high-quality and clear fingerprints. Pending Legal Cases: If an applicant is involved in any ongoing legal cases, investigations, or disputes, it can delay the issuance of a PCC or even lead to rejection until those cases are resolved. Outstanding Debts: Dubai authorities may reject PCC applications if the applicant has outstanding financial debts or obligations. Clearing any financial liabilities might be necessary before obtaining the certificate. Inconsistent Information: Discrepancies or inconsistencies in the information provided by the applicant can raise concerns and result in rejection. It's crucial to ensure that all information matches and is accurate. False Information: Providing false information or using fraudulent documents can lead to severe consequences, including rejection of the PCC application and potential legal action. Immigration Violations: If the applicant has violated immigration laws or overstayed their visa in Dubai, they may face difficulties obtaining a PCC until their immigration status is regularized. Security Concerns: Dubai authorities prioritize national security. If there are any doubts or concerns about an applicant's background or associations, it may lead to a rejection. Other Administrative Issues: Sometimes, administrative errors or delays in processing can result in rejection. It's important to follow up on the status of your application and ensure all required steps are completed. It's crucial to understand that the specific reasons for rejection can vary depending on individual circumstances and the discretion of the authorities handling the PCC application. To avoid rejection, it's essential to carefully follow the application guidelines, provide accurate information, and address any outstanding issues that could affect your eligibility for a Police Clearance Certificate in Dubai. If your application is rejected, you may have the opportunity to rectify the issues and reapply, but it's advisable to seek legal or professional guidance in such cases.
